Outline of Final Research Achievements

We have demonstrated that RNF126 (hereinafter referred to as RNF) degrades NAP1L1 via the ubiquitin-proteasome pathway, and that RNF knockdown or inactive RNF over-expressing cells arrest at the early G2 phase of the cell cycle and reduce the amount of E2F-1, a transcription factor important for proliferation, bound to chromatin. In the future, we plan to continue our research using new approaches to clarify that protein degradation by RNF is also involved in cancer cell proliferation.
